AT&T announced NumberSync a few weeks ago, and now the first wearable device with support for the feature is ready. The Gear S2, which already launched, can now work on the same line as your smartphone thanks to NumberSync. AT&T is offering the Gear S2 for $99 on a two-year contract as well.

NumberSync allows two devices to get calls and text messages on a single phone number. That means you can leave your phone at home and still be connected on your regular phone number via the watch. Using NumberSync doesn't cost anything extra itself, but you still need to pay a service fee to use the watch on AT&T's network. That's $10 to add it to an existing plan.

The Tizen-based Gear S2 works with most Android devices and costs $299.99 without subsidy. New watches will have NumberSync out of the box, but any that were bought previously will need a software update. You need to be on a Mobile Share plan to use the Gear S2 and NumberSync, so no grandfathered unlimited subscribers need apply.
